网络测量及其关键技术

摘    要:讨论网络流量测量的常用方法和常用测量指标以及网络流量测量中的关键技术。介绍了时延测量、“噪声”分组过滤、丢包率测量、时钟偏移影响的消除等几种网络测量中常用的关键技术。通过对这些关键技术的分析,探讨了各种测量模型以及存在的问题。由于网络快速发展,新应用不断提出,网络正变得越来越复杂。为了应付日益复杂的网络,必须提出新型的网络测量方案,为整个网络稳健、可靠、高效的运行提出重要依据。

关 键 词:网络测量  主动测量  被动测量

Network Measurement and Its Key Technologies

Abstract:Discuss the common methods,measurement parameters and key technologies in network measurement.Several common key technologies in network measurement,such as delay,packet losing,filtering out of "packet noise" and removal of clock skew,are iotroduced.Some measuring models and issues are discussed through the analysis of delay,packet losing,filtering out of "packet noise" and removal of clock skew.Because of the fast development of network and the continually advance of new applications,network is becoming more and more complex.In order to deal with the complex network,it is necessary to put forward new measurement models,which is important basis for moderate,reliably,effectively operating of network.
Keywords:network measurement  active measurement  passive measurement
